





Flower Forms of Peonies
Single
A ring of 5 or more petals with the center of peony made up of stamens with pollen-bearing anthers.
Japanese
A ring of petals around a central cluster of modified stamens that are narrow and flat and bear no pollen.
Anemone
A ring of petals around modified stamens which are fully transformed into narrow petals (petaloids)
Semi-Double
Several rings of petals around visible pollen-bearing stamens.
Double
Many concentric rings of petals with no visible stamens (stamens have been completely transformed into petals).
